We take great study and care to better our line with every breeding. Health, temperament and then conformation prioritize our philosophy and code as individuals and custodians for the next generation to follow. Learning how each of those elements plays a role in breeding choices and decisions and how those decisions have such incredible impact 2, 3, 4 or even more generations later remains as our focus as we select from our pups what will become the future of our line.
